  • Page 3 Using the Parking Brake The QB2 includes a foot-operated parking brake to hold the trolley in position while you play your shot. Always ensure the trolley has completely stopped moving before applying the parking brake. Step on the Brake Pedal (fig. 4) and release your foot to engage the parking brake.
  • Page 4 Adjusting the Handle Height The QB2 offers a wide range of different handle heights to suit all golfers. To adjust the handle height, unlock the Upper Release Lever (fig. 1 inset), move the handle into the desired position and resecure the Upper Release Lever.
